I mix this with a lifting pack, and it's great that they come together as a set. It's gentle and works well for my skin. The consistency is quite thin, so if you're using it for a lifting pack, you might run out before you're done. You may need to use it more thickly, almost like yogurt, to get the right amount for each application. It definitely tightens the skin. After rinsing with warm water, my skin feels enviably firm and lifted. I'm not sure if it's just a feeling or if there's a real lifting effect. The liquid and powder must be mixed in exactly a 1:1 ratio. I use a tiny measuring spoon to mix the powder and liquid, and I've had no issues so far. - ys******Dry SkinAug 24, 2020

I've been using three sets of the Nu Skin Lifting Pack. Since the volumes are different, I'm on my 4th bottle of powder as it runs out faster! I've been using Nu Skin products for quite a while, but I've switched to other products because the ingredients weren't as good as I thought. However, this is the only product I can't give up! After using it, my skin texture improves immediately, and with consistent use, I feel like I see a lifting effect, though it's subtle. I didn't realize how effective it was until I stopped using it regularly and felt my skin sagging. Since then, I've been using it at least once every week or two. Despite the ingredients being a bit disappointing, this is why I keep using it consistently! I was worried it might be too drying when the surface dries while applying, but even in the dead of winter, I didn't feel any dryness at all. I thought it might be because the effects don't last long, but that wasn't the case. When I wasn't paying attention to active ingredients, I didn't realize that some of these ingredients were good for preventing dryness, and there were also pore-tightening ingredients that probably contributed to the lifting effect. Anyway, unless there's a specific reason not to, I plan to keep using it regularly. The inconvenience is something you have to put up with... It's a hassle to mix this and that, apply it with a brush, and then wash it off, so I often procrastinate using it. While it's a lifting process when you have it on, it's quite painful... The ingredients are a bit disappointing. When I ran out of activator, I tried mixing a little bit of activator with some water in a pinch, and there was no problem with how it felt to use. I mixed it with the powder and at first it felt so tight it was almost painful, but as I kept using it, my skin adapted and my complexion seemed to improve. My boyfriend, who has very dry skin, says it's amazing how his skin doesn't feel tight after using the mask and cleansing. The extreme tightness is a downside. When applying with the included brush, it tends to splatter around. There's also excess powder flying about. To reduce the powder flying everywhere, try putting the liquid on your cheeks first, then add the powder. - gu*******Oily SkinAcne SkinDec 10, 2017
